| dc.description.abstract | We present efficient and broadband light-trapping structures comprising high-index dielectric nanosphere arrays coated with anti-reflection coatings for enhanced absorption in organic solar cells, which is enabled by simultaneous excitation of electric and magnetic resonant modes. | - |
